Default Hide all items in Pivot Field except specific items

Hi
Make everything invisible then make the ones you want visible

e.g
Dim PI as PivotItem
With .PivotFields("MYFIELD")
For Each PI In .PivotItems
PI.Visible = False
Next PI
.PivotItems("Item1").Visible = True
.PivotItems("Item2").Visible = True
.PivotItems("Item3").Visible = True
.PivotItems("Item4").Visible = True
End With
